@@ -118,14 +120,15 @@ import { api } from '@/utils/api'
import entityDetailMixin from './entityDetailMixin'
import { unitTypes } from '@/utils/constants'
import unitConvert from '@/utils/unit-convert'
-import Chart from '@/views/charts/Chart'
+import Chart2 from '@/views/charts/Chart2'
import _ from 'lodash'
+import {get} from "@/utils/http";
export default {
name: 'App',
mixins: [entityDetailMixin],
components: {
- Chart
+ Chart2
},
data () {
return {
@@ -135,6 +138,8 @@ export default {
relationUrl: api.entityAppDetailRelation,
alertUrl: api.entityAppDetailAlert,
securityUrl: api.entityAppDetailSecurity,
+ trafficUrlMap: api.entityAppDetailTrafficMap,
+ chartData: null,
listMode: 'list'
}
},
@@ -150,8 +155,18 @@ export default {
handleRelationData (result) {
this.entityData.domainCount = result.domainCount
this.entityData.ipCount = result.ipCount
+ },
+ chartGetMap () {
+ get((this.trafficUrlMap), this.getQueryParams()).then(response => {
+ if (response.code === 200) {
+ this.chartData = response.data.result
+ }
+ })
}
},
+ mounted() {
+ this.$nextTick(() => { setTimeout(() => { this.chartGetMap()}, 200)})
+ },
setup (props) {
return {
chart: {
diff --git a/src/views/entityExplorer/entityList/detailOverview/Domain.vue b/src/views/entityExplorer/entityList/detailOverview/Domain.vue
index 444b8030..a98b5d1b 100644
--- a/src/views/entityExplorer/entityList/detailOverview/Domain.vue
+++ b/src/views/entityExplorer/entityList/detailOverview/Domain.vue
@@ -75,76 +75,11 @@
-
-
- {{$t('entities.avgRoundTripTime')}}
-
-
- {{entityData.establishLatency ? unitConvert(entityData.establishLatency, unitTypes.time).join(' ') : '-'}}
-
-
-
-
- {{$t('entities.httpResponseLatency')}}
-
-
- {{entityData.httpResponseLatency ? unitConvert(entityData.httpResponseLatency, unitTypes.time).join(' ') : '-'}}
-
-
-
-
- {{$t('entities.sslConLatency')}}
-
-
- {{entityData.sslConLatency ? unitConvert(entityData.sslConLatency, unitTypes.time).join(' ') : '-'}}
-
-
-
-
- {{$t('entities.sequenceGapLossPercent')}}
-
-
- {{entityData.sequenceGapLossPercent ? unitConvert(entityData.sequenceGapLossPercent, unitTypes.percent).join(' ') : '-'}}
-
-
-
-
- {{$t('entities.pktRetransPercent')}}
-
-
- {{entityData.pktRetransPercent ? unitConvert(entityData.pktRetransPercent, unitTypes.percent).join(' ') : '-'}}
-
-
+